Camel hair. Coloured scanning electron micrograph (SEM) of the hair from a dromedary camel. These short dense hairs allow the camel to survive the extreme temperatures of the desert by reflecting the Sun's ultraviolet rays and help cool the body. Magnification: x800 when printed 10cm high | |
